Beyond the "Head Shop" Aesthetic

Gone are the days of dimly lit, clandestine shops. Modern dispensaries, especially those located downtown, are designed with a focus on consumer experience and professional branding. Think sleek minimalist designs, knowledgeable staff, and a curated product selection that goes beyond just flower. Downtown Dispensaries often incorporate:

  • Elegant Design: Clean lines, modern fixtures, and comfortable seating create a welcoming and sophisticated atmosphere. The overall feel is more akin to a high-end boutique than a traditional cannabis shop.
  • Expert Staff: Highly trained budtenders provide personalized recommendations, answering customer questions about product efficacy, usage, and potential side effects. This expertise is crucial in navigating the diverse range of cannabis products available.
  • Diversified Product Lines: Beyond the traditional flower, these dispensaries offer a wide array of products, including edibles, concentrates, topicals, and CBD products, catering to a broad range of consumer needs and preferences.
  • Focus on Education: Many Downtown Dispensaries prioritize consumer education, offering resources and information to help customers make informed decisions about cannabis use. This commitment to responsible consumption reflects a broader shift in the industry.

The Impact of Downtown Dispensaries

The strategic placement of dispensaries in downtown areas is a significant development, signaling a growing acceptance of cannabis within the broader community. This presence contributes to:

  • Increased Tax Revenue: Sales taxes generated from legal cannabis sales provide a valuable revenue stream for local governments, which can be used to fund essential services.
  • Job Creation: The cannabis industry creates a significant number of jobs, ranging from cultivation and processing to retail and management roles. Downtown dispensaries contribute to this job growth, particularly in urban areas.
  • Economic Revitalization: The presence of well-run dispensaries can attract customers to downtown areas, boosting local businesses and contributing to economic revitalization efforts.

Challenges and Considerations

Despite the potential benefits, the growth of Downtown Dispensaries also presents challenges:

  • Regulation and Compliance: Navigating complex regulations and ensuring compliance with local ordinances are critical for successful operation.
  • Community Concerns: Addressing community concerns about potential impacts on public safety and neighborhood character is essential for fostering positive relationships with local residents.
  • Competition: The burgeoning cannabis industry is competitive, requiring dispensaries to differentiate themselves through exceptional customer service, product quality, and a strong brand identity.
